GUARDAMI is an intriguing horror film that plays with atmosphere and tension. The pacing feels deliberate, building an unsettling dread that lingers. It mixes practical effects with a strong sense of place, using shadows and sound to create dread rather than relying solely on jump scares. The performances are grounded, reflecting a rawness that really pulls you in. What stands out is the film's exploration of isolation and fear, weaving a narrative that feels personal yet universal. There's something haunting in the way it leaves certain aspects open to interpretation, which adds to its eerie vibe. Overall, it's a unique entry in the genre, managing to evoke a true sense of unease without falling into formulaic traps.
